The dates for this years LSAF are May 14-16 at the Embassy Suites Dallas Park Central. Rooms are $99 per night and the reservation code is LSA. To get the rate you will need to book by April 30th. To book a room please goto this website or call 1-800-Embassy:
http://embassysuites.hilton.com/en/es/groups/personalized/DALTXES-LSA-20100512/index.jhtml

LSAF exhibitors make their reservations directly with the hotel. Unlike most other audio shows, there is no central coordination of room assignments, etc. You make your hotel reservation, show up, set up, and exhibit. The hotel assigns rooms within the same general area to LSAF participants. If this infomality makes you feel uneasy think $99, because that's your room cost per day to exhibit. There's no other charge to exhibit, and admission to the public is also free. The rooms are two-room suites, so setting up your system requires no moving of beds and very little furniture movement. The LSAF is the Woodstock of audio shows.
